I wrote this in my head about life,love, letting go, and holding on. |
| Bus comes at 6 am Gotta watch for her, listen for him Waiting for a little while To send her with a hug and smile Growing but still so small Not so hard,but not easy at all Words that will stick with me Now and all eternity "mama don't shut the door, 'til I can't see you anymore." The tears linger in my mind Off to school,leaving me behind To wait until it's close to three When my little girl comes home to me So I sit on the porch And I won't shut the door 'Til she can't see me anymore I'll wave and tell her once again I love love you,see you later and then I sit a few moments more Watch her disappear beyond the hill It's time to close the door But I sit there still Because I can't see her anymore. |
